Printing Multiple PDFs at the Same Time

In today’s fast-paced world, efficiency is key. We constantly look for ways to streamline our work processes and save time. One such time-saving technique is printing multiple PDFs at the same time. Gone are the days of opening each PDF file individually and hitting the print button. With a few simple steps, you can now print multiple PDFs in one go, boosting your productivity and maximizing your output.

First and foremost, it’s important to have the necessary software installed on your computer. The most common program for viewing and printing PDFs is Adobe Acrobat Reader. If you don’t have it installed, simply visit the Adobe website and download it for free. Once you have Adobe Acrobat Reader ready, follow the steps below to print multiple PDFs simultaneously:

1. Open Adobe Acrobat Reader and navigate to the folder where your PDF files are saved.

2. Select all the PDF files you want to print. You can do this by holding down the Ctrl key on your keyboard and clicking on each file you wish to include. Alternatively, you can click on the first file, hold down the Shift key, and click on the last file to select a continuous range.

3. Right-click on any of the selected PDF files and choose the “Print” option from the context menu.

4. A print dialog box will appear, allowing you to customize your printing preferences. Here, you can choose the printer, the number of copies you want to print, and other settings specific to your needs. Make the necessary adjustments and click on the “Print” button to begin printing.

5. Sit back, relax, and watch as your computer efficiently prints all the selected PDF files simultaneously. Depending on the size and complexity of the files, this process may take some time. However, it is still significantly faster than printing each file individually.
